A large emerald with a mass of 378.24 grams was recently discovered in a mine. If the density of the emerald is 3.91 grams over centimeters squared, what is the volume?
set up a ratio 378.24g/x cm^3 = 3.91g/1cm^3 now solve for x

\[\frac{378.24g}{x cm^3} = \frac{3.91g}{1cm^3}\]
does this make it easier?
you need solve for x to find the volume of 378.24grams of this material. First step you want to bring x up out of the denominator
so just multiply both sides by (x/1)

cm^3 is a volume
remember units! 378.24g/96.7cm^3 = 3.91 grams/1cm^3

also remember units cancel out when divided and they increase power when multiplied cm*cm = cm^2 cm/cm = no units cm^2/cm = cm
